Transaction eea62416a080daa324adb7fbd502c0ef0cfed06e2867fd566c28af44df2d7839
1 Input
1 Output
-
eea62416a080daa324adb7fbd502c0ef0cfed06e2867fd566c28af44df2d7839:0
- value
- 10673052
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e5867df0eb3830045fbb3385b3fb0582058e64d OP_EQUAL
- address
- 3EffnKfmEExmKnR98hkJiU8ni36GH5BeCV